Instructions
Heat a Dutch oven or stockpot on medium heat
Once that heats up, add olive oil
Add bell pepper and onions and sauté for 8 minutes
Add mushrooms and garlic and sauté for 2 minutes
Add beef and break it up with metal spatula, brown for 3 - 5 minutes until almost done. Some parts should still be pink
Add diced tomatoes and spices, herbs and salt and pepper
Lower temperature to a simmer and cook for 30 minutes
Add kidney beans and simmer for additional 10 minutes
Serve in bowls
Dollop some sour cream and sprinkle some shredded cheddar cheese on top

Helpful tips
I always use grass-fed beef. It is more expensive than conventional beef but the taste really makes the difference. On that note, I also try to buy organic when I can because our bodies are worth it.
Normally, I use red bell peppers in my cooking but for some reason, I think green works better in chilis.
When you are sautéing the ground beef, you want it to only cook it for a few minutes. You want it to be still pink when you add the tomatoes and rest of the ingredients.
